About Mario Party (j)
Mario Party for the Nintendo 64 came out in 1998, developed by Hudson Soft and published by Nintendo. It was one of those games that defined the N64's library of local multiplayer experiences, sitting right alongside the usual platformers and racers. You gathered three other people, each holding a controller, and the living room became your competitive arena.
You control one of several Mario characters, moving around a digital board game one roll of the dice at a time. The main goal is to collect more stars than your opponents; these stars are purchased from a character who moves to a new space after each purchase. Between turns, everyone plays a short minigame to earn coins, which are needed for stars and to pay penalties. The game's pacing is deliberately chaotic, with chance spaces and item boxes constantly shifting the lead. It feels like a mix of calculated risk and pure, unpredictable fun with friends.
